Description

AI
The PCM3052A is a low-cost, single-chip, 24-bit stereo audio codec (ADC and DAC) with single-ended analog voltage input and output. It also has an analog front end consisting of a 34-dB microphone amplifier, microphone bias generator, 2 stereo multiplexers, and a wide-range PGA. Analog- to-digital converters (ADCs) employ delta-sigma modulation with 64-times oversampling. On the other hand, digital-to-analog converters (DACs) employ modulation with 64- and 128-times oversampling. ADCs include a digital decimation filter with a high-pass filter, and DACs include an 8-times oversampling digital interpolation filter. The PCM3052A has many functions which are controlled using the I2C interface: DAC digital de-emphasis, digital attenuation, soft mute etc. The PCM3052A also has an S/PDIF output pin for the DAC digital input. The power-down mode, which works on ADCs and DACs simultaneously, is provided by an external pin. The PCM3052A is suitable for a wide variety of cost-sensitive PC audio (recorder and player) applications where good performance is required. The PCM3052A is fabricated using a highly advanced CMOS process and is available in a small 32-pin VQFN package.
